C语言课程设计.doc

C语言课程设计.doc

ID:53382424

大小:475.14 KB

页数:22页

时间:2020-04-03

C语言课程设计.doc_第1页
C语言课程设计.doc_第2页
C语言课程设计.doc_第3页
C语言课程设计.doc_第4页
C语言课程设计.doc_第5页
资源描述:

《C语言课程设计.doc》由会员上传分享,免费在线阅读,更多相关内容在应用文档-天天文库

1、分屏处理数据系统一、设计内容随机产生1000个数,并分屏显示(每行显示10个数字,每页显示10行),而且在每一屏的下方显示本屏中数据的最大值、最小值和平均值。提示:循环显示,在分屏点上输出pressanykeytocontinue…,通过getchar()函数让用户以按回车键的方式进入下一屏。二、方案设计与论证生成一个随机数,放入二维数组,输出。每输出十个一个回车。调用自定义函数求这个数组的最大最小值,平局值。摁下回车清屏。循环十次。三、程序运行结果(截图)四、心得体会运行时数字挤在一起,最后一行输出十个,每输出一行一个回车;五、参考资料与致谢

2、-22-查找书本清屏,随机函数的写法。六、源程序#include#include#include#defineMAX99#defineMIN0intmain(){intma(inta[120]);intmi(inta[120]);floatv(inta[120]);inti,j,k,max,min,a[120];floatavg;intx;srand((unsigned)time(NULL));for(i=1;i<=10;i++)//显示十页{for(j=1,x=1;j<=10;j++)//

3、显示十行{for(k=1;k<=10;k++,x++)//显示十个{a[x]=rand()%(MAX-MIN+1)+MIN;printf("%d",a[x]);}printf("");}max=ma(a);min=mi(a);avg=v(a);printf("最大:%d最小:%d平均:%.2f",max,min,avg);printf("请按回车键进入下一屏。");getchar();//下一页system("cls");//清屏}return0;}intma(inta[120])//最大{inti,z;for(i=1,z=0;i<=1

4、00;i++){if(a[i]>=z)z=a[i];-22-elseif(a[i]=z)z=z;elseif(a[i]

5、明最近在学高等数学,被数学里面的微积分难倒了。但小明编程能力很强,于是他就突发奇想,看能不能用编程的方法来帮助理解数学的学习。以下是他想求解的问题:请编程求解的值,并分析的值与的关系。(提示:如下图,按照积分的原理,将函数区间切分为非常小的长方形,其中长方形的宽度为切分的间距,长方形的高度为方格所在横坐标对应的函数值,则图中第个小长方形(阴影部分)面积为,而最终函数的积分值为所有小方格的面积之和。)0.128二、二、方案设计与论证将不规则图形分割成小矩形,最后求和。三、程序运行结果(截图)四、心得体会将不规则图形分的越多,面积越准确。五、参考资

6、料与致谢查找积分的几何意义。六、源程序-22-#include#defineN100000intmain(){floatx,sum;inti;for(i=1,sum=0,x=1;i<=N;i++){sum=sum+(1.0/(x*x+4*x))*(1.0/N);x=x+1.0/N;}printf("%f",sum);return0;}-22-求离群点一、设计内容随机生成一组位于二维坐标系中的点集(集合大小小于50),点集中每个点的位置由x轴分量和y轴分量组成,且1x80,1y80。求这组点集中的离群点。(离群点定义:远离点集一

7、般水平的极端大值和极端小值)。要求:若有离群点,请输出离群点的坐标;若无离群点,则输出“Nooutliers!”,将离群点在终端用#输出表示,非离群点用*输出表示,显示方式如下图所示。提示:离群点判断的方法不止一种,例如,可借助点集所有的数据的平均值为圆心,以所有点集到圆心的平均距离为半径,所构成的圆。在圆中的为正常点,否则为离群点。二、方案设计与论证开一个90*90的数组,并随机生成50个点。再开一个90*90的数组,计算50个点到80*80个点的平均距离,找到最小的(离群点)。计算所有点到离群点的距离,小于等于就为正常点,否则为离群点。三、

8、程序运行结果(截图)-22-四、心得体会由于行间距不对,所以看起来很怪,本来是正方形的。没有离群点的概率太小了……..五、参考资料与致谢参考题目的提示

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。